Hi Evan

I assume you are talking about the 'reports' tool?

Have a look here:

https://galaxyproject.org/admin/usage-reports/
https://docs.galaxyproject.org/en/latest/admin/reports.html

Additional (system) information about each executed job can be logged by 
activating plugins in the "./config/job_metrics_conf.xml" file.


https://galaxyproject.org/admin/config/job-metrics/
